Provide us with your pool's dimensions (length, width, and average depth). We calculate the pool volume and recommend equipment based on a standard 4-hour water circulation cycle. Formula: Pool Volume (m³) ÷ 4 = Required Flow Rate (m³/h). We then select the appropriate sand filter and pool pump model to match this flow rate for efficient filtration and energy savings.

Yes, a swimming pool sand filter can use both silica sand and activated carbon together in a multi-media configuration. Silica sand primarily provides mechanical filtration by trapping suspended particles, dirt, and debris, while activated carbon excels at chemical adsorption, removing chlorine, organic compounds, odors, and improving water clarity and taste.

When selecting a pool pump, remember that bigger is not always better. An oversized pump can hinder filtration efficiency and potentially damage your pool’s filter or heater. Therefore, accurately calculating your pool’s water volume is the critical first step before making a purchase.
Beyond basic pool size, you must also account for any additional water features installed, such as spas, waterfalls, or in-floor cleaning systems. The more equipment and features your pool has, the greater the flow rate required, meaning you will need a more powerful pump to maintain optimal circulation and pressure. Proper hydraulic balance is essential to keep your pool water clean and your equipment running efficiently.
Because calculating flow rates and total dynamic head can be complex, it is highly recommended to consult with a pool equipment expert before buying. If your pool pump is running but no water is flowing through the filter system, it typically indicates an issue within the suction or circulation path. Start by checking the most common causes: ensure there is stable power to the pump and that the motor protection switch hasn’t tripped. Next, verify the pump is properly vented and filled with water.
If the pump is primed, inspect for air leaks in the suction line or hose, which can draw air instead of water. Ensure the transparent cover on the pump strainer basket is correctly installed and sealed—evenly tightening the bolts can resolve minor suction leaks. Additionally, check that the suction inlet valve is not opened too far, as excessive suction volume can cause the pump to lose its prime.
If these basic checks don’t resolve the issue, consider more complex problems: the total resistance loss in your plumbing system may exceed the pump’s allowable capacity, requiring a recalculation of the required pressure and potentially a more powerful pump. Finally, a leaking mechanical shaft seal within the pump can also prevent proper water delivery and usually requires professional replacement.
